Van Morrison’s a name I’d heard before, but never put much thought into it. “Moondance”, one of his albums, I’d never even heard of, or even a song off of it.
Turns out I’ve heard him without knowing it. “Moondance” is a song I’ve heard countless times and never had a clue who it was. Apparently it’s Morrison. A timeless classic and a good song to dance to. I loved this song and hadn’t any idea just who the musician was. Glad I know now.
“Into The Mystic” is a fabulous song that is considered to be the best song he ever recorded. It sounds like it should be on the Harold and Maude soundtrack in my opinion. It’s beautiful and heartfelt and another timeless song.

“These Dreams of You” is catchy and his voice is beautiful. This song truly shows off his talent. From the lyrics to the music, it’s definitely a song to put on repeat.

Van Morrison is a legend. Timeless and worth learning more about.
